## Build Provenance: Nightly Search Reindex

Welcome aboard. Every nightly reindex of the Quillbank search cluster is produced by a pinned pipeline, and each run records exactly which commit and configuration generated it. Never trust an index without checking this record first. When verifying a run, compare the value in the job log against the token shown below.

pipeline stamp: htk4_66df

**Capacity note — Vellastra dispatch simulator.** For the eng sync: simulating the 40-car Marrowgate tower at 10x speed saturates one worker at roughly 9k rider events/sec, so we'll shard by bank rather than by floor. Memory stays flat if the event ring is sized correctly. The knobs we propose locking in are these.

tuning table, hahof-tafop:
RATE_LIMITS = {
    "ulaix": 10,
    "wenath": 1,
}

Night-shift staff: Floor 4 of the Tellhaven Building opens this week. After 21:00, access is via the rear stairwell only; the lifts are locked out overnight during the settling period. Complete a walk-through of the new floor once per shift and log it. The stairwell keypad accepts the code below.

badge for yahop-fawep: bdg-XBKXI-68071